Transaction 7a75345602d81acc9034f12a70fa9909a8d6e803547af24ede8ee18d0796ee6f
1 Input
1 Output
-
7a75345602d81acc9034f12a70fa9909a8d6e803547af24ede8ee18d0796ee6f:0
- value
- 572211
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 380a04be67b6f3f19ae6eb4e5ee1902aa8f41e08 OP_EQUAL
- address
- 36oKmPLb4BxYRatLX43gfm7GaCVTj54N3W